
Kevin Conroy, who provided the voice of Batman in both the animated series and the excellent Batman: Arkham games, has passed away. The actor was 66 years old and died after a battle with cancer.
Numerous fans associate Conroy’s voice with The Dark Knight. After all, Conroy donned the Batman cape in 85 episodes of the animated series, from 1992 to 1995. He also did an excellent job in Rocksteady’s Batman: Arkham games, even reprising the role for the recently released multiplayer brawler MultiVersus.
Warner Bros. already posted a statement about the passing of the actor and stated that his performance of Batman is one of the best that The Dark Knight has ever known.
Other actors also expressed accolades as farewells. Likewise, Mark Hamill, who plays The Joker in the Batman Arkham games, was emotional about the loss.
